The Significance of Max Wins in Online Slot Games
In the realm of online slots, the term max win refers to the highest theoretical payout a player can achieve on a given game under optimal conditions. This figure often serves as a marketing highlight, but it also encapsulates complex variables such as game volatility, payline configurations, and jackpot mechanics.
For instance, in progressive jackpot slots like Mega Moolah, the max win is fundamentally tied to the jackpot pool, which can reach hundreds of millions of pounds. Conversely, fixed payout games may have a cap that is significantly lower but more predictable. This variation influences player strategies and perceptions of risk and reward.

Understanding the Mechanics: How Are Max Wins Calculated?
Calculating a game’s max win involves dissecting its *Return to Player* (RTP), *volatility*, and *payout structure*. For fixed payline games, the maximum payout is determined by the highest-paying symbol combination multiplied by the wager size. For progressive jackpots, the max win can be considered the total value of the jackpot.
